Data Types and Formulas Required
The template leverages a combination of built-in Excel functions to automate financial tracking and analysis:
- Planned vs. Actual Variance: In the Budget Planner, use:
=IF(ISBLANK(Actual), "Not Yet Spent", Actual - Planned) - Total Budget Sum: Use:
=SUM(B2:B10)(where B2:B10 contains planned amounts). - Spending Percentage per Category: In the Category Summary, use:
=Actual_Spent / Total_Budget * 100 - Total Actual Spend: On the Dashboard:
=SUM(Expense_Tracker!D:D) - Budget Utilization Rate:
=Total_Actual_Spend / Total_Planned_Budget - Status Indicator: Conditional formatting rules based on formulas to highlight overbudget items.
Conditional Formatting Rules
- Over Budget (Red): If actual spending exceeds planned budget, cells turn red.
- On Track (Green): If spending is less than 80% of the plan, highlight green.
- Moderate Risk (Amber): Spending between 80% and 95% of budget turns amber.
- Budget Progress Bar: A data bar in the "Allocated %" column shows proportional usage across categories.
Instructions for Users
- Step 1: Open the Excel file and enable editing (if prompted).
- Step 2: Go to the “Budget Planner” sheet. Input your planned budget for each category based on your event plan.
- Step 3: As you make purchases, enter the details in the “Expense Tracker” sheet with date, description, category, amount paid, and who paid.
- Step 4: Use the “Category Summary” tab to review spending per category. Compare actuals to planned amounts for insights.
- Step 5: Refer to the Dashboard for real-time KPIs: total budget spent, percentage of budget used, and visual progress indicators.
- Step 6: Adjust your spending habits based on trends. Consider reallocating funds from low-use categories to high-priority ones.
- Step 7: Share the dashboard with family members for transparent financial planning and collective accountability.
Recommended Charts & Dashboard Elements
The Dashboard (Overview) sheet features the following interactive visualizations:
- Pie Chart: “Budget Allocation by Category” — shows percentage distribution of planned funds.
- Bar Chart: “Planned vs. Actual Spending” — side-by-side comparison per category to identify overspending.
- Gauge Chart (Progress Meter): Displays total budget usage as a percentage (e.g., “78% of $2,000 Budget Used”).
- Trend Line: A line graph tracking daily cumulative spending over time to forecast if you’ll stay within budget.
- Color-Code Status Labels: Red, yellow, green indicators for each category’s financial health.
